    I’m new to the saddle game. Just purchased a Hawk helium saddle and want to change out the bridge, lineman’s belt and tether. Do you know if you can use HSS Lifeline rope to make those? I have one still in the box and would be great if i could use that rope to make those lines. I believe the rope size is 11mm. Thanks!

    Yes you can. Just learn to tie the appropriate knots to be safe. 11mm line is actually pretty heavy by saddle standards, but still a good choice. I started by doing the exact same thing. A figure 8 knot is all you need and keep your tails long.

    It will make things a tad bulky I think. Also adds a bit more weight. I used similar when I made my saddle and weighed a lot more. I now wish I knew how to braid amsteel
